Transaction 33f576c50f84962b5c348a77ff66b2cfcbd96661f2e01b1cc36c4713585453b2

block
27755d0fcdf1c090124978c2986d65b53d3cc92b2d6495bddda1b81f9662758d

1 Input

23 Outputs